跳转到主要内容

TaskFlow结构化状态管理库。

项目描述

https://governance.openstack.org/tc/badges/taskflow.svg

TaskFlow

Latest Version

一个用于以高可用性、易于理解和声明式的方式(以及更多!)执行[作业、任务、流程]的库,适用于OpenStack和其他项目。

加入我们

测试和需求

需求

因为这个项目有很多可选(可插拔)的部分,如持久化后端和引擎,我们决定将我们的需求分成两部分:- 绝对必需(没有它们无法使用项目)的部分放入 requirements.txt 文件中。由本项目的某些可选部分(没有它们也可以使用项目)所需的需求放入我们的 test-requirements.txt 文件中(这样我们仍然可以测试可选功能是否按预期工作)。如果您想使用相关功能(如eventlet 或使用 kombu 的基于工作线程的引擎,或使用 sqlalchemy 持久化后端,或使用使用 kazoo 构建的作业板……),您应该将相关需求添加到您的项目或环境中。

Tox.ini

我们的 tox.ini 文件描述了几个测试环境,允许使用不同的 Python 版本和已安装的需求集测试 TaskFlow。请参阅 tox 文档以了解如何使这些测试环境为您所用。

开发者文档

我们还在 docs/source 中提供了 sphinx 文档。

要构建它,请运行

$ python setup.py build_sphinx

项目详情


发布历史 发布通知 | RSS 源

下载文件

下载您平台的文件。如果您不确定选择哪个,请了解有关安装包的更多信息。

源分发

taskflow-5.9.1.tar.gz (1.1 MB 查看哈希值)

上传时间

构建分发

taskflow-5.9.1-py3-none-any.whl (504.3 kB 查看哈希值)

上传时间 Python 3

支持者